guozhiyong 发表于 2014-9-26 21:51

CPLD的用作按键的输入口损坏,是静电造成的吗

各位工程师,大家好!我有个问题,向大家咨询一下。我做了一块电路板,上面用到ALTERA公司的CPLD EPM240,其中用到CPLD的一部分资源是作为按键电路。按键的接口在电路板的边缘放置。每次在装配过程中,300块里面有2块电路板上的CPLD的用作按键管脚的输入口损坏,其他口不坏。大家帮我分析一下,这个损坏的原因是什么?是静电造成的吗?多谢了

guozhiyong 发表于 2014-9-29 17:00

有高手知道我的问题吗?给我支支招!谢谢了!这个是闹不清是软件问题,还是硬件问题,还是静电问题?反正是有点不可靠啊!

xg3469 发表于 2014-9-29 19:30

每次?有多少次?要是静电导致,数据大概不会如此完美。

wh6ic 发表于 2014-9-30 09:06

可能是多个按键同时按下导致两个IO短路造成的

guozhiyong 发表于 2014-9-30 15:05

首先谢谢大家的回复。
wh6ic:您好!谢谢!一般情况下,只按一个键,不会出现多个按键同时按下的情况。另外,每个按键都有自己独立的上拉电阻,多个按键同时按下,不会互相短路,只会各自接地。

guozhiyong 发表于 2014-9-30 15:10

xg3469:您好!谢谢!
每次指的是我们生厂装配的一个批次,一次300套。那个按键刚开始都是好的,我们工人在装配和调试过程中,需要来回操作按键,不知道啥时候就坏了。另外,我的按键上也用了TVS。也还是不行,300块里面就有2到3块坏的,这个是静电造成的吗?还是还有别的原因?

BadWolf 发表于 2014-9-30 16:45

本帖最后由 BadWolf 于 2014-9-30 16:47 编辑

1. 上拉电阻接多少V,CPLD供电多少V?
2. TVS选的参数是否符合设计要求,不合适的话加不加都一样. TVS的在PCB上的位置是否合适,放的不恰当也没有作用.

guozhiyong 发表于 2014-10-9 21:17

BadWolf:您好!首先非常感谢您。
上拉电阻:10K,CPLD供电3.3V。
TVS选的是NXP公司的PESD3V3U1UT,TVS焊接在PCB上靠近插座的位置。
您帮我分析分析我的错在什么地方,多谢!

lemenade 发表于 2014-10-18 21:03

首先自己看看设计,是否有做相关的设计防护?边缘设计特别需要注意,
然后再看看你的制造过程的ESD防护如何?如果过程没有安全防护或防护不够都有可能造成损坏。
页: [1]
查看完整版本: CPLD的用作按键的输入口损坏,是静电造成的吗